WebAug 27, 2024 · While there are some similarities between internships and apprenticeships, the two are inherently different. Think of an apprenticeship as an on-ramp to a career. It prepares an individual by training them to do a specific job and lasts for at least a year. Apprentices are full-time, paid employees who participate in both on-the-job training ...
